J.Crew's Schoolboy Blazer in Wool Flannel

Posted on 10:05 by gaurav kumar
This jacket has been getting a love of love in the blog-o-sphere. I think it is on everyone's list of must-have-now!

How many of us JCAs were excited to see the Schoolboy Blazer in Wool Flannel (Item 48682; $188.00) in J.Crew's Fall Collection? I know I was. Was? Yes, the word "was"!

The jacket featured in the "J.Crew Email: Fall's finest: shop the latest in st..." post got a lot of reviews from JCAs who saw this jacket firsthand. The overall sentiment: this jacket does not live up to the quality standards of the Lexington, Bellas, Wool Oxford, Celtic Herringbone, and Juliette of yore. From being too thin, the material not being quite right, and prone to wrinkles...

I have not yet tried on this jacket in a J.Crew store, so I cannot speak about it firsthand. (My local J.Crew was unpacking its new arrivals when I was last there.) I love jackets and this was "the" item that I was looking forward the most to buy. So I am truly disappointed to hear that the jackets are not as lovely as they could have been. (Doesn't J.Crew's CEO, Mickey Drexler, repeatedly mention in interviews that quality in products is of the utmost importance to bringing customers back to J.Crew in this economy?!?)

J.Crew Discontinues Catalog Viewing Online {c'mon now! seriously?}

Posted on 13:21 by gaurav kumar
Ladies, I am loving what I am seeing in the new Fall Collection from J.Crew. However, something was missing in this morning's update: the latest catalog. The link was missing too. However, I posted the old link (click here to view all catalogs) because the previous catalogs still existed and I thought they would just update it later in the day.

"Thanks!" to kdub727 (in this post) who shares some news about this:
I asked about the missing catalogs online.
Answer: I'm sorry to tell you that the Browse Catalog feature will no longer be available online. However, we appreciate your feedback and I will certainly pass your comments along to the appropriate team.
I have no doubt, that J.Crew reads the blog's comments for what we want to see (e.g. longer length skirts, amazing jackets, etc.). Who knows if they take the suggestions to heart, but I was really excited to see the beautiful new arrival of Hacking Jacket in Herringbone (item 48263; $198.00). How many of us JCAs (especially myself!) begged them to bring back the delicious shades of the Wool Oxford Jacket (Item 88574; $285.00) in both the Bright Flame & Liberty Blue, or the Lexington Jacket in Purple? And now we have all those colors available this Fall. {yey!}

J.Crew visits this blog multiple times on a daily basis (tracking software backs me up on this). So I beg them once more, please bring back the catalog browsing! Seriously, this is one of the better features of the site and no retailer should go without. Especially since some of us don't get the catalogs on time, or at all (no matter how many times we request a catalog online and over the phone!)

Seeing how clothes are styled beyond the product page is a great way to show customers (like me) how to style pieces, or get style inspiration.

Mickey Drexler Talks About How to "Make It" in Fashion

Posted on 21:20 by gaurav kumar
A big "thanks!" to J.Crew Guy In Canada, as well as Gem Twin (in this post), who kindly shared the following article from Refinery 29 with us (click here to read in its entirety) that talks about Madewell's move into San Francisco:
Peep S.F.'s First Madewell— Plus An Exclusive Chat With J.Crew CEO Mickey Drexler!
By Katie Hintz-Zambrano
Photos by Shilpi Tomar
July 13, 2011

One of the most revered visionaries in the fashion business, J.Crew CEO Mickey Drexler has a thing or two to share when it comes to making it in the uber-competitive industry. On the eve of the grand opening fete celebrating San Francisco's first Madewell store, we caught up with the marketing and product genius—who not only founded Madewell and Old Navy, but was also responsible for Gap’s revolutionary heyday in the ‘90s—to find out about what’s inspiring him now, his take on the fashion scene in S.F. (where he lived for 18 years), and his tips for success! Here's how to get Made, Mickey style.

Why was it important for Madewell to open a S.F. location?
"It’s important because it’s a Madewell kind of town. There’s a lot of classic here, there’s a lot of Haight-Ashbury here, there’s a lot of Mission here, there’s a lot of everything going on in San Francisco and there’s a great appreciation for fashion in this town. I think the city has its own unique vibe and we’re also opening in Corte Madera on August 30th."


How did you decide upon this space and neighborhood?
"We waited two years for this spot. We looked Downtown and we felt that this floor, in this center, in this store was the best first move for Madewell because of traffic, etc. I love doing business with, well, I like to call them artisans. And so we have a lot of great hometown heroes stuff in here, from Mollusk Surf Shop and other unique companies."

You lived in San Francisco for 18 years back when you worked for the Gap and Old Navy. What do you have to do when you come back to visit?

"We go to Unionmade to visit and hang. Todd Barket [Unionmade’s owner] used to work with me and we sell J.Crew there. I went to Bi-Rite ice cream, which is fantastic. I love that. Today I’m going to Mollusk Surf Shop and I’m going to the DODOcase offices to see new colors [J.Crew currently has a collaboration with DODOcase]. And I stay where I always stay: The Four Seasons. I actually come out to San Francisco every three months for Apple board meetings, but this is an extra trip for me."

There’s been sort of a J.Crew-ification of several other mainstream retailers of late. Does that annoy or flatter you?
"There will always be competition in this world. Someone is always going to watch what you’re doing. And as long as you were there first, you were there dominantly, and with the best style and quality, then you’re going to win and the followers will always be behind the leaders. You’re always going to be copied if you’re a leader. Look at Apple. But last I knew, Apple was way, way ahead of #2. We strive to do the same thing. We run this business with very high standards, quality, fit, and point of view. And as I’ve said to one of our competitors, I think it’s better that you follow your own vision instead of someone else’s because that’s what makes great companies. But let the followers follow and in the end of the day, the customers know."


You've been a very successful business man. Do you have business icons that you look up to?
"
I learn as much from my own mistakes as I do from anyone else’s mistakes. But I’ve been on the board of Apple for 12 years and I’ve had an extraordinary education there. Steve Jobs is an easy one to use as an icon. And for me, I know him very well and I’ve admired and watched what he’s done. He certainly fits the bill. I don’t have a lot, because a lot of us who are trying to be better everyday are constantly raising the bar on who we admire. But I learn from everyone and anyone. We wake up everyday as a team and we’re looking for who does it better than us. And everyday, somebody’s doing something better than you and those are the people we learn from. Whole Foods I admire immensely. Starbucks. I also admire companies like Alden Shoes, for their craftsmanship more so than the commerce. They don’t compromise on anything in the world."

You interview almost everyone who wants to work at J.Crew. What do you look for in an employee?
"I call them associates, I don’t like the word employee. Some of what I look for is immeasurable and some of it’s measurable. I look for a certain energy and feeling and passion coming out of their bodies. I like someone who’s focused and can tell me what they’ve done well and not well and who’s very open, honest, and self-aware. If you get someone right out of college, and I meet a lot of them, you’re not going to get a lot of experience at all, so you have to feel the ambition and desire, which is based on a lot of factors. You banter and you talk and you get a sense of the speed of thinking and flexibility. If they’re not flexible or they don’t think quickly, maybe they’re not in the right place. It’s not terribly scientific, but I interview a dozen or two dozen people a week and I get a certain vibe reasonably fast. You’re not always right. Sometimes you’re wrong, but I’ve learned to go with my gut and my judgment."


If you look back, what do you think your keys to success have been?
"I think the key to success is vision that adjusts on the way, but doesn’t at all falter. It's about not compromising and following your gut to a certain degree, based on knowledge, instinct, etc. And not listening to the naysayers. This business [Madewell] right here, is 6-years-old and I’m really happy to be where we are. We opened that first store in Dallas and it didn’t do well. The second store was in a bad location in Las Vegas. And I didn’t stick with it because of emotion, but because I feel that long-term there was an opportunity to succeed. The other thing that’s really important is when you get knocked down, you sort of have to bounce right back up. You develop strength through adversity. You have to keep moving towards your goal through huge obstacles. It’s not easy. Especially a business like this where there are so many moving parts. You have to build a good team and know who’s good and not good and you have to keep raising the bar on your life. For me it’s always, 'I have to get up and do a little better today and go to work to learn.'"
